The Realm of the Swordsman

Time passed quickly, and in the blink of an eye, seven days had gone by.

During these seven days, aside from meals, Yagyu rarely left his house, and his reclusive nature drew pitying glances from the neighbors.

Children of the same age were playing ninja games with their friends, but this once lively and adorable child had changed completely after his mother's death.

This transformation was not only regrettable for the neighbors; it also sparked concern from a Chunin, the teacher of the ninja academy, Iruka.

In the original story, aside from the Third Hokage, Iruka was the first person to recognize Naruto and became one of Naruto's three most important teachers.

To ensure the continuity of the Will of Fire, the Second Hokage, Tobirama Senju, established the Ninja Academy in Konoha. Every family and orphan without parents had the opportunity to enroll in the academy.

This was a crucial step in the growth of the new generation, so before the school year began, the Hokage would arrange for the teachers to personally inform the orphans and remind them to arrive on time for enrollment.

Of course, enrollment did not guarantee admission. The process at the Ninja Academy roughly consisted of: enrollment, basics, exercises, applications, graduation, and becoming a Genin.

Enrollment was a test that assessed their physical abilities, but the key to becoming a ninja lay in their chakra.

Being born into a ninja family had its advantages, and Yagyu had long since refined his chakra.

Today was the day to enter the classroom, and Yagyu woke up early from his sleep.

After washing up, he stood in front of a full-length mirror, gazing at his young and innocent self reflected in it.

With silver hair, crimson eyes, and a cute face still filled with baby fat, he could almost envision his future self as a handsome and outstanding young man.

There was no denying that this body had its advantages, and in this precocious world, it would undoubtedly be favored by girls.

After getting dressed, Yagyu left his house and headed towards the Ninja Academy. On the way, he absentmindedly reviewed the information in his mind.

[Your inheritance template 'Hawkeye Jora Koharu Mihawk' has unlocked up to 0.94%.]

In just twelve days, by swinging his sword twelve thousand times, Yagyu had brought the progress of unlocking Hawkeye's inheritance template close to 1%.

Although it was just a small 1%, it greatly benefited Yagyu.

In his spiritual world, Hawkeye had already defeated countless opponents of the same age. Through immersion and insight, Yagyu had become extremely proficient in basic swordsmanship. Hawkeye's combat experience and victories against his peers gradually instilled a sense of confidence in Yagyu.

In the spiritual world, Yagyu had already spent over a year practicing swordsmanship and had defeated many opponents of the same age.

That was the immense power of the 'Ultimate Inheritance System.' It not only provided training, swordsmanship insights, and combat experience but also assimilated the emotions and mindset after victory.

And this was just less than 1% progress.

In the original story, Hawkeye was 43 years old, with over 30 years of experience in swordsmanship. His childhood was just the beginning, and he couldn't even be considered a fledgling until he set sail.

Afterward, he challenged numerous swordsmanship masters on his path to becoming the world's greatest swordsman.

Those battle experiences would become precious treasures.

Entering the Ninja Academy, Yagyu arrived at the assigned classroom.

He wasn't the first to arrive; there were already over a dozen peers inside, including three of the Twelve Guardians.

They were none other than the future Ino-Shika-Cho trio: Ino Yamanaka, Shikamaru Nara, and Choji Akimichi.

"Wow... He's so cool. He's my type," Ino exclaimed as Yagyu entered, drawing the attention of her classmates.

Yagyu's cute face with delicate features immediately caught the eye of Ino, leaving Shikamaru, who sat next to Choji, bored and supporting his face with his hand, saying, "Are kids nowadays this mature already?"

"You're the last person qualified to say that!" Ino retorted, glaring at him.

"Yeah, yeah... What a hassle, ha~~" Shikamaru yawned unapologetically.

Glancing at Shikamaru and Ino, Yagyu walked towards the back of the classroom.

As someone who didn't plan to specialize in ninjutsu, Yagyu saw the Ninja Academy as a transitional place in his journey.

After one or two years, when Yagyu had enough chakra, he started learning the Shadow Clone Jutsu. He entrusted the theoretical studies to his own shadow clones.

Rather than wasting time in school, he strived to devote more time to sword training, aiming to comprehend the breath of all things as early as possible.

In the world of pirates, swordsmen are generally divided into three realms: Swordsman, Sword master, and Great Sword master.

No matter how exquisite a swordsman's swordsmanship may be, they are still just a swordsman.

Only a swordsman who comprehends the breath of all things is qualified to step into the realm of Sword master.

The breath of all things is also known as the realm of "Zangeki."

Zangeki is the ability to cut through steel only by entering this realm can one unleash flying slashes.
